This qualification describes the skills and knowledge for trade-level roles in the parks and gardens industry including Gardener, Greenkeeper and Groundsperson.

Individuals with this qualification perform tasks under broad supervision involving a broad range of skills that are applied in a wide variety of contexts, which will involve discretion and judgement in selecting and operating equipment, coordinating resources and applying contingency measures during work.

Entry requirements

Domestic Students

  • There are no mandated entry requirements.

GOTAFE entry requirements

  • Complete a Basic Key Skills Builder (BKSB) online test to ensure the required literacy & numeracy levels for the course are met.
  • Undertake a Pre-training Review by interview to ensure the course suits their needs and aspirations, and that they are likely to complete the course successfully.

Workplace Students:

Students must be employed within the parks and gardens industry for a minimum of 3 days per week (19 hours).

Additional requirements may apply.

About GOTAFE

GOTAFE is the largest vocational education provider in regional Victoria. Offering over 130 courses across eight campuses, GOTAFE services 11 local government areas with an estimated resident population of over 240,000 people. We service more than 9,000 students per year on average, employ over 500 staff, and we are an intrinsic part of the communities that we serve.
